typescript-nix-template

TypeScript project template with Nix flake-parts, Bun workspaces, and semantic-release.

Overview

This is a monorepo workspace combining TypeScript packages with a Nix flake that uses deferred module composition via import-tree. The architecture provides reproducible development environments, unified formatting with treefmt-nix, and comprehensive testing including nix-unit tests for flake validation.

Nix architecture

This template uses flake-parts with import-tree for deferred module composition. Modules in the modules/ directory are automatically discovered and composed, separating concerns by aspect rather than bundling everything in flake.nix.

Key modules:

  • formatting.nix: treefmt-nix configuration with biome (TypeScript/JSON) and nixfmt (Nix)
  • dev-shell.nix: Development tools (bun, biome, playwright, semantic-release, etc.)
  • packages.nix: Nix package definitions for the docs site
  • checks/nix-unit.nix: Flake validation tests ensuring outputs conform to expected structure

Formatting

All formatting runs through treefmt-nix, providing a single command for all file types:

nix fmt                    # Format all files
just fmt                   # Alias via just
just fmt-check             # Check without modifying

Formatters configured: biome (TypeScript, JSON, JavaScript), nixfmt (Nix files).

CI/CD

GitHub Actions workflows use category-based matrix builds for efficient parallelization:

  • nix: Flake checks and builds distributed across packages, checks, devShells, and formatter categories
  • package-test: Unit tests, coverage, and E2E tests for each package
  • deploy-docs: Preview and production deployments to Cloudflare Workers
Local CI equivalence

Any CI job can be reproduced locally using the same commands:

nix develop -c just check              # Flake validation
nix develop -c just ci-build-category aarch64-darwin packages  # Build specific category
nix develop -c just scan-secrets       # Security scanning
